According to a report by Intel Market Research, the global Semiconductor PCD Micro Drills Market was valued at USD 41.16 million in 2025 and is projected to reach USD 61.87 million by 2034, expanding at a CAGR of 6.1% during 2025–2034. Semiconductor PCD micro drills are high-precision tools manufactured from polycrystalline diamond (PCD), typically ranging from 0.1 mm to 0.5 mm in diameter. Their high hardness, wear resistance, thermal stability, and extended tool life make them suitable for precision drilling in semiconductor manufacturing, including equipment fixtures, cleaning jigs, carriers, masks, and sensors.

Key Market Growth Drivers
- Advanced Node Scaling: The continued movement toward sub-10 nm transistor geometries is increasing the need for finer-pitch drilling solutions capable of producing high-aspect-ratio vias while maintaining reliability.
- Advanced Packaging Expansion: Technologies such as fan-out wafer-level packaging (FOWLP), 3D-ICs, MEMS, and high-density interconnects are increasing demand for ultra-fine precision drilling.
- Material Efficiency: Tighter drilling tolerances can help reduce scrap rates and extend usable wafer area, supporting greater manufacturing efficiency.
- AI-Driven Process Optimization: Machine-learning systems capable of predicting tool wear and recommending real-time process adjustments are emerging as an important opportunity, with early adopters reporting throughput improvements of up to 15%.
Industry Watch: Precision Machining Supports Next-Generation Semiconductor Manufacturing
The semiconductor PCD micro drills industry is increasingly focused on ultra-fine hole machining, tool-life optimization, and process consistency. PCD drills are used in gas distribution plates, wafer-cleaning fixtures, carrier and test fixtures, and microfluidic channels where high aspect ratios and defect control are important. Global shipments reached approximately 91,200 units in 2025, reflecting adoption across wafer-level packaging and MEMS applications. The market is also seeing a shift toward coated diamond tools, including TiN/TiAlN and DLC coatings, which can improve resistance to chemical attack and wear. The report notes that coated tools can extend usable life by up to 20% in certain applications, while AI-based wear prediction is creating further opportunities for automated process control.
Market Segmentation
The Semiconductor PCD Micro Drills Market is segmented across type, shank, coating, sales channel, and application:
- By Type: 0.1–0.3 mm Diameter; 0.3–0.5 mm Diameter; Others (≥0.5 mm).
- By Shank: Standard Shank; Long Shank; Extra Long.
- By Coating: Uncoated; TiN/TiAlN Coated; DLC Coated; Others.
- By Channel: Direct OEM; Distributor.
- By Application: Gas Distribution Plates (Shower Heads); Wafer Cleaning Fixtures; Carrier/Test Fixtures; Microfluidic Channels; Others.
- By End User: Semiconductor Equipment Manufacturers; Fixture Fabricators; Advanced Packaging Service Providers.
The 0.1–0.3 mm diameter segment addresses emerging 3D-IC and MEMS interconnect requirements, while TiN/TiAlN-coated drills provide a protective barrier for demanding plasma and cleaning applications. Long-shank designs are used where deep-hole drilling requires improved control over tool deflection.
Regional Outlook
Asia-Pacific: Asia-Pacific was the largest market in 2025 and represents the central manufacturing hub for semiconductor PCD micro drills. Strong advanced-packaging facilities, high-volume logic fabs, semiconductor supply chains, and precision-tooling ecosystems across China, South Korea, Taiwan, and Japan support regional demand.
North America: North America remains an important secondary hub, with market activity emphasizing research-driven innovation and high-specification semiconductor applications. Semiconductor fabs and equipment OEMs are also supporting advances in drill coating chemistry and tool-life performance.
Europe: European demand is influenced by quality standards for automotive and industrial automation semiconductors. German and French manufacturers are investing in flexible drilling systems and diamond-coated solutions that can reduce waste associated with tool breakage.
South America: South American adoption remains comparatively modest but contributes to supply-chain resilience. Brazilian assembly plants use PCD micro drills for consumer-electronics applications, while partnerships with Asian distributors remain important to equipment procurement.
Middle East & Africa: The region is at an earlier stage of adoption, with demand linked to data-center projects, telecom infrastructure, and emerging high-performance computing applications.
